The trailer debuted during Warner Bros. panel session on Saturday, July 23, 2016, at San Diego Comic-Con.
In one of the scenes, the characters engage themselves in a fierce conversation where Pine, who played “Steve Taylor” asked Wonder Woman (Gal Galdot) about her father.
"Have you never met a man before? What about your father?"

A golden reply of "I had no father. I was brought to life by Zeus", followed.
It is also rich in suspense and dramatic dexterity.
